I'm searching for the most compatible software versions of Freehand, Photoshop and Distiller for an iMac G5/PowerPC with OS X 10.5.8.
Primarily use Freehand for vector layout, import Photoshop .tif images and print to Distiller to create a print quality .pdf.

Incidentally, I've run a few tests and have success creating a print quality PDF, here's what I'm using and what I did. Hope this helps. Long live Freehand and all of the users.
• iMac G5 Power PC
• OS X 10.5.8
• Freehand MX 11.0 Build 416
• Photoshop CS4 11.0.2
• Acrobat Distiller 9.4.0
• Create a new Freehand document
• Import Photoshop (.eps)* files into Freehand
• Convert all fonts to paths
• Print the document and save as a PostScript file (.ps)
• Drag and drop the (.ps) file to Distiller
• Create a Print Quality (.pdf)
